Bank of Korea's Yoo Sang-dae Says 'Moneyness of Stablecoins Could Impact Monetary Policy and Financial Stability'

Bank of Korea Deputy Governor Yoo Sang-dae warned that the growing moneyness of stablecoins could significantly affect South Korea's monetary policy, financial stability, and payment systems, urging a cautious, phased approach to their adoption.

Rhee Chang-yong Says 'Won-Pegged Stablecoins Must Ensure Stability and Not Circumvent FX Regulations'

Bank of Korea Governor Rhee Chang-yong stressed that won-based stablecoins must be stable and comply with FX regulations, while the central bank advances digital currency infrastructure and supports government structural reforms.
